46 ## resolve(id, opts={}, cb)
48 Asynchronously resolve the module path string `id` into `cb(err, res [, pkg])`, where `pkg` (if defined) is the data from `package.json`.
52 * opts.basedir - directory to begin resolving from
54 * opts.package - `package.json` data applicable to the module being loaded
56 * opts.extensions - array of file extensions to search in order
58 * opts.readFile - how to read files asynchronously
60 * opts.isFile - function to asynchronously test whether a file exists
62 * opts.isDirectory - function to asynchronously test whether a directory exists
64 * opts.realpath - function to asynchronously resolve a potential symlink to its real path
66 * `opts.packageFilter(pkg, pkgfile, dir)` - transform the parsed package.json contents before looking at the "main" field
68 * pkgfile - path to package.json
69 * dir - directory for package.json
71 * `opts.pathFilter(pkg, path, relativePath)` - transform a path within a package
73 * path - the path being resolved
74 * relativePath - the path relative from the package.json location
75 * returns - a relative path that will be joined from the package.json location
77 * opts.paths - require.paths array to use if nothing is found on the normal `node_modules` recursive walk (probably don't use this)
79 For advanced users, `paths` can also be a `opts.paths(request, start, opts)` function
80 * request - the import specifier being resolved
82 * getNodeModulesDirs - a thunk (no-argument function) that returns the paths using standard `node_modules` resolution
83 * opts - the resolution options
85 * `opts.packageIterator(request, start, opts)` - return the list of candidate paths where the packages sources may be found (probably don't use this)
86 * request - the import specifier being resolved
88 * getPackageCandidates - a thunk (no-argument function) that returns the paths using standard `node_modules` resolution
89 * opts - the resolution options
91 * opts.moduleDirectory - directory (or directories) in which to recursively look for modules. default: `"node_modules"`
93 * opts.preserveSymlinks - if true, doesn't resolve `basedir` to real path before resolving.
94 This is the way Node resolves dependencies when executed with the [--preserve-symlinks](https://nodejs.org/api/all.html#cli_preserve_symlinks) flag.
95 **Note:** this property is currently `true` by default but it will be changed to
96 `false` in the next major version because *Node's resolution algorithm does not preserve symlinks by default*.

136 ## resolve.sync(id, opts)
138 Synchronously resolve the module path string `id`, returning the result and
139 throwing an error when `id` can't be resolved.
143 * opts.basedir - directory to begin resolving from
145 * opts.extensions - array of file extensions to search in order
147 * opts.readFile - how to read files synchronously
149 * opts.isFile - function to synchronously test whether a file exists
151 * opts.isDirectory - function to synchronously test whether a directory exists
153 * opts.realpathSync - function to synchronously resolve a potential symlink to its real path
155 * `opts.packageFilter(pkg, dir)` - transform the parsed package.json contents before looking at the "main" field
157 * dir - directory for package.json (Note: the second argument will change to "pkgfile" in v2)
159 * `opts.pathFilter(pkg, path, relativePath)` - transform a path within a package
161 * path - the path being resolved
162 * relativePath - the path relative from the package.json location
163 * returns - a relative path that will be joined from the package.json location
165 * opts.paths - require.paths array to use if nothing is found on the normal `node_modules` recursive walk (probably don't use this)
167 For advanced users, `paths` can also be a `opts.paths(request, start, opts)` function
168 * request - the import specifier being resolved
169 * start - lookup path
170 * getNodeModulesDirs - a thunk (no-argument function) that returns the paths using standard `node_modules` resolution
171 * opts - the resolution options
173 * `opts.packageIterator(request, start, opts)` - return the list of candidate paths where the packages sources may be found (probably don't use this)
174 * request - the import specifier being resolved
175 * start - lookup path
176 * getPackageCandidates - a thunk (no-argument function) that returns the paths using standard `node_modules` resolution
177 * opts - the resolution options
179 * opts.moduleDirectory - directory (or directories) in which to recursively look for modules. default: `"node_modules"`
181 * opts.preserveSymlinks - if true, doesn't resolve `basedir` to real path before resolving.
182 This is the way Node resolves dependencies when executed with the [--preserve-symlinks](https://nodejs.org/api/all.html#cli_preserve_symlinks) flag.
183 **Note:** this property is currently `true` by default but it will be changed to
184 `false` in the next major version because *Node's resolution algorithm does not preserve symlinks by default*.
